Enable job alerts via email!

Full Stack Drupal Developer (Banking | Contract)

GMP Group HQ

Singapore

On-site

USD 60,000 - 100,000

Full time

16 days ago

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

An innovative firm is seeking a skilled Drupal PHP Web Application Developer to architect and develop cutting-edge web solutions. This role involves collaborating with stakeholders to deliver business-aligned solutions, optimizing performance, and mentoring junior developers. With a focus on Drupal 8 & 9, you will design scalable and secure web architectures while integrating third-party services. Join a dynamic team where your expertise will shape the future of web development, and enjoy a collaborative environment that fosters growth and creativity.

Qualifications

  • 4+ years of experience as a Drupal PHP Web Application Developer.
  • Extensive experience in enterprise-level development and custom module creation.

Responsibilities

  • Design and implement new features and functionalities in Drupal.
  • Develop and maintain robust service interfaces between Drupal and external systems.

Skills

Drupal 8 & 9
PHP
JavaScript/jQuery
HTML5
CSS3
Twig
Bootstrap
SASS/SCSS
GIT
Composer

Education

Bachelor's degree in Computer Science
Master's degree in Information Technology

Tools

Drush
NPM
SSO

Job description

Responsibilities:

  • Architect and Develop: Design and implement new features and functionalities in Drupal, guiding the overall website architecture to ensure scalability, security, and maintainability.

  • Integrations: Develop and maintain robust service interfaces between Drupal and external systems, including APIs and third-party services.

  • Stakeholder Collaboration: Work closely with business and technical stakeholders to perform detailed technical analysis and deliver business-aligned solutions.

  • Custom Development: Evaluate community-contributed modules and develop custom Drupal modules when necessary to meet business requirements.

  • Mentorship: Provide guidance, training, and mentorship to junior developers on best practices, coding standards, and new technologies.

  • Project Planning: Participate in task estimation, effort forecasting, and scheduling for both new development and ongoing maintenance activities.

  • Performance Optimization: Conduct code reviews, optimize performance, and implement best practices to enhance site speed and reliability.

  • Support and Troubleshooting: Maintain, test, and troubleshoot both intranet and internet Drupal sites, ensuring minimal downtime and a consistent user experience.

Requirements:

  • Bachelor's degree or higher in Computer Science, Information Technology, or related field.

  • Experience:

  • (i) Minimum 4 years of professional experience as a Drupal PHP Web Application Developer for intermediate-level roles.

  • (ii) Minimum 8 years for senior-level roles.

Functional Skills:

  • (i) Solid understanding of project development life cycle methodologies.

  • (ii) Ability to participate in and support all phases of the software development life cycle, from requirements gathering to deployment and support.

Technical Expertise:

  • (i) Extensive Drupal 8 & 9 experience, including enterprise-level development, custom module creation, theme development, and system architecture.

  • (ii) Proficient in Drupal theming using Twig, JavaScript/jQuery, Bootstrap, and SASS/SCSS.

  • (iii) Strong background in PHP and deep understanding of the Drupal API and theme layer.

  • (iv) Skilled in integrating third-party and open-source applications into Drupal.

  • (v) Knowledge of Drupal best practices, caching strategies, and deployment processes.

  • (vi) Solid front-end skills with HTML5, CSS3, and JavaScript for building responsive, dynamic interfaces.

  • (vii) Experience with development tools and workflows: GIT, Composer, NPM, Drush, and SSO.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.